A business can prepare for unforeseen circumstances by regularly reviewing and evaluating its business continuation plan. Preparation is critical and should involve building relationships, having strategic discussions, and developing clear messaging. It's also important to reframe and refocus operations, marketing, and sales strategy to maintain revenue generation and cash flow during difficult times. Resources like the Small Business Administration website or SCORE's small business disaster preparedness resources can provide more information.
